首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
关于运算符重载,下列表述中正确的是( )。
关于运算符重载,下列表述中正确的是( )。
admin
2020-05-14
59
问题
关于运算符重载,下列表述中正确的是( )。
选项
A、C++已有的任何运算符都可以重载
B、运算符函数的返回类型不能声明为基本数据类型
C、在类型转换符函数的定义中不需要声明返回类型
D、可以通过运算符重载来创建C++中原来没有的运算符
答案
C
解析
重载运算符的规则如下:①C++不允许用户自己定义新的运算符,只能对已有的C++运算符进行重载;②C++不能重载的运算符只有5个;③重载不能改变运算符运算对象的个数;④重载不能改变运算符的优先级和结合性;⑤重载运算符的函数不能有默认的参数;⑥重载的运算符必须和用户定义的自定义类型的对象一起使用,至少应有一个是类对象,即不允许参数全部是C++的标准类型。故本题答案为C。
转载请注明原文地址:https://www.kaotiyun.com/show/eS8p777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
以下程序的执行结果是______#include<iostrearn.h>intf(intb[],intn){inti,r=l;for(i=0;i<n;i++)r=r*b[i];retu
关于纯虚函数,下列表述正确的是()。
有如下程序:#include<iostream>usingnamespacestd;classA{public:A(){cout<<"A";}~A(){cout<<"~A";}};
若要在C盘根目录下作为二进制文件打开文件test.dat,则应该用的语句是【】。
下列语句的输出结果cout<<strlen("\t\"\065\xff\n");
下面关于C++语言变量的叙述错误的是
下列关系运算中,能使经运算后得到的新关系中属性个数多于原来关系中属性个数的是
若要访问指针变量p所指向的数据,应使用表达式______。
在下列标识符中,不属于文件流类的标识符是
定义无符号整数类为UInt,下面可以作为类UInt实例化值的是()。
随机试题
运用言语符号形成的概念来进行判断、推理,以解决问题的思维过程属于
A.先煎B.后下C.包煎D.另煎E.烊化发散及气味芳香的药物入煎剂宜
全颌曲面断层片
山药加辅料炒的目的是
新生儿体内水溶性药物排出较慢,容易中毒,主要机制是患儿体液量占体重的()。
甲与乙(女)2012年开始同居,生有一子丙。甲、乙虽未办理结婚登记,但以夫妻名义自居,周围群众公认二人是夫妻。对甲的行为,下列哪些分析是正确的?()(2015/2/62)
已知某基础工程分为开挖、夯实、垫层和砌筑四个过程。每一过程各划分为四段施工,各过程流水节拍分别为12天、4天、10天和6天,按等步距异节奏组织流水施工的工期为()。
-1
在Access中,DAO的含义是()。
Theterm"folkcustom"isverybroad,butithasbeenusedbyfolkloriststorefertothosesharedpatternsofbehaviorsinapa
最新回复
(
0
)